NFP Strengthens Leadership with Yuna Nordeen's Appointment



In a strategic move aimed at bolstering its presence in the construction and infrastructure sector, NFP has appointed Yuna Nordeen as the U.S. growth leader within its Construction and Infrastructure Group. This announcement, made on August 5, 2025, underscores the company’s commitment to expanding its market share and enhancing client relationships in a rapidly evolving industry.

Based in Chicago, Yuna Nordeen will report directly to Adrian Pellen, the managing director and co-leader of NFP's CI Group. Pellen expressed enthusiasm for Nordeen joining the team, highlighting her robust experience in the construction domain across the nation. He remarked, “Our clients are looking for clarity and actionable solutions in today's challenging market. With Yuna’s extensive background, we're eager to see how she will foster collaboration and deliver scalable, client-focused solutions.”

With more than ten years of experience in commercial property and casualty insurance, Nordeen’s credentials are notable. Before her new role at NFP, she served as vice president of Distribution at Arch Insurance Group and was the first Business Development leader at Hiscox USA. Her educational background includes a Bachelor of Arts in International Relations and Music from Michigan State University, as well as an MBA from the University of Michigan.

Upon her appointment, Nordeen shared her excitement about joining the CI team, emphasizing her enthusiasm for driving growth in this key segment of NFP's operations. “Adrian and the team have built a fantastic model for creating sustained client success in a complex industry. I look forward to enhancing NFP's reputation not just in Chicago but across the U.S. by strengthening client partnerships and providing data-driven solutions that guide informed decision-making,” she stated.
